Visual Concepts would take over lead development of the series beginning with WWE 2K20 in 2019. 2K (previously under the 2K Sports sub-label) took over as publisher beginning with 2013's WWE 2K14, and the series was co-developed with Visual Concepts until Yuke's departure in 2018. The games were originally published by THQ and developed by Yuke's. The premise of the series is to emulate the sport of professional wrestling, and more specifically, that of WWE.
